Inscription #1 · Egyptian

Transcription

ḏ(d)-mdw jn Nw,t 〈§〉 Wsr,w ḫtm(,tj)-bj,t(j) rḫ-nzw-mꜣꜥ mr(,y) =f Pꜣ-nḥs(,j) zꜣ (j)t(j)-nṯr ḥm-nṯr ḥr(,j)-zꜣ-zẖꜣ Nb,du-ḥtp jri̯.n nb(,t)-pr Di̯-s(j)-nbw 〈§〉 pš.n =(j) w(j) ḥr =k m rn ={t}〈j〉 n štp,t 〈§〉 nn ḥri̯ =(j) jr =k m rn ={t}〈j〉 n ḥr,t 〈§〉 rdi̯.n =j wnn =k m nṯr nn ḫft(,j).pl =k

Translations (1)

DE scholarly · TLA / ORAEC
Worte sprechen durch Nut: (O) Osiris, Königlicher Siegler, Wirklicher Königsbekannter, den er liebt, Panehsi, Sohn des Gottesvaters, Priesters und Oberarchivars $Nb.wj-ḥtp.w$, den die Hausherrin $Di̯-sj-nbw$ geboren hat! Ich habe mich über dich gebreitet in meinem Namen $Štp.t$. Ich werde mich nicht von dir entfernen in meinem Namen 'Himmel'. Ich habe veranlasst, dass du als Gott existierst, ohne dass du Feinde hast.
